Pictures Had an incredible time exploring and hiking in New Brunswick, Canada. A shot from each trail (locations listed below)!

  1. Matthew's Head, Fundy National Park
  2. Moosehorn Trail, Fundy National Park
  3. Browns Beach, St. Martins, NB
  4. Hopewell Rocks Provincial Park
  5. Giffin Pond Trail, West Quaco, NB
  6. Split Rock Trail, Saint John, NB
  7. Eye of the Needle Trail, Fundy Trail Provincial Park
  8. Troy's Trail, Saint John, NB
  9. Sea Captains' Burial Ground Trail, Fundy Trail Provincial Park
  10. Split Rock Trail, Saint John, NB
  11. Pointe Wolfe Beach, Fundy National Park
  12. Laventy Falls Trail, Fundy National Park
  13. Trails above St. Martins Sea Caves, St. Martins, NB

Hopewell is a fun wander, as is Cape Enrage a little south of it. But unless things have changed in recent years then planning for gas is a hassle. I found exactly one gas station from Hopewell until maybe the bottom stretch of Fundy. If anybody has a gas guzzler I suggest a spare can of gas so you can wander around with less concern.
